Nature Girl

I chose this book for the cover.  I liked the bright yellow background and the girl kayaking.   But Nature Girl by humor novelist Carl Hiaasen isn't about nature and isn't about kayaking.  I think the actual kayaking takes place in two paragraphs.  As typical of a Hiaasen novel, the characters are numerous and the plot is complicated, confusing, and funny.  There is always a dangerous scene at the end that involves all the characters and this book is no exception.  Hiaasen portrays most people from Florida as rude and thoughtless.  I'm sure he exaggerates but it makes for fun reading.
